All the obsidians from the undisturbed Early Neolithic (Cardial ware phase I) layer of the Su Carroppu rock-shelter (Sardinia island) were studied. Their elemental composition and that of obsidians from the Monte Arci (Sardinia) volcanic complex was determined by ion beam analysis (PIXE). A comparison between the composition of Su Carroppu artefacts, analysed non-destructively, and that of Western Mediterranean analysed in the same conditions shows that the archaeological material belongs to the SA, SB2 and SC Monte Arci-types, to the exclusion of the SB1 type. The typological/technological study of this industry allowed us to reconstruct two chaînes opératoires, for the production of blades (using predominantly SC obsidians) and of flakes (based exclusively on SA and SB2 obsidians), respectively, but on the whole, assemblage blade/bladelet production was performed somewhat preferably with SA and SB2 types. Thus, in the earliest EN culture known on the island, ancient man had, for the making of its obsidian toolkit, a highly adaptive behaviour applied to the reduction of different useful obsidian sources. 相似文献

During the Neolithic, obsidians of the Monte Arci (Sardinia) volcanic complex were by far more used in the northern Tyrrhenian area than those of the three other source-islands (Lipari, Palmarola, Pantelleria) in the western Mediterranean. It is shown that merely determinations of content for six major elements with a scanning electron microscope by energy dispersion spectrometry (SEM-EDS) are sufficient to distinguish the four types of Monte Arci obsidians. Because of the compositional similarities between these obsidian types, a multivariate analysis is recommended in provenance studies. Although SEM-EDS, electron microprobe-wavelength dispersion spectrometry (EMP-WDS) and particle induced X-ray emission (PIXE) give essentially concordant results in the determination of these six element contents, subtle technique-related biases prevent the combination of SEM-EDS, EMP-WDS and PIXE data on source samples for provenance purposes. An SEM-EDS test-study reveals the first occurrence of obsidians of Lipari for the A Fuata Middle to Late Neolithic site of NW Corsica (north of Sardinia), in addition to the usual Monte Arci obsidians. Similar to EMP-WDS, the SEM-EDS technique requires only millimeter-sized fragments. 相似文献

The first use of domestic plants and animals in the Western Mediterranean has been a matter of debate, since there are no native ancestors for these elements. The current paradigmatic position favors an introduction by human migrants who reached southern France and the Iberian Peninsula through seafaring. The settlers would have introduced the whole economic and cultural Neolithic background. This paper reviews some of the available archaeological, paleobiological and chronological evidence for the Early Neolithic in the Western Mediterranean, and specifically the Iberian Peninsula, and its use by those who support migration. 相似文献

The magnetic properties of obsidians are examined for their potential in sourcing obsidian artifacts. The three simplest to determine magnetic parameters—initial intensity of magnetization, saturation magnetization and low field susceptibility—are found to be effective discriminants of many Mediterranean, Central European and near Eastern sources. Although the between-source precision is not as good as geochemical analyses of minor and rare-earth elements, the technique demonstrated the existence of new sources that were subsequently confirmed by minor element analyses. Unfortunately some key sources do not appear to be readily distinguishable on these three simple magnetic parameters alone, although more sophisticated magnetic analyses may prove diagnostic. Despite this, it would appear that effective discrimination can be made in many cases, occasionally with more precision than minor element analyses. This technique therefore offers, as a minimum, a preliminary sourcing tool for use in many areas of the world, thus reducing the number of expensive geochemical analyses. Furthermore, its very low cost, non-destructive nature and speed open the possibility of quantitative evaluation of trade routes based on obsidian distributions, particularly as versions of the equipment are now suitable for use in the field. 相似文献

Previous research probing early migrations and contacts in the Baltic Sea area is characterized by the analysis of different chronologies and subsistent strategies on all sides of the Sea. Several studies performed on artifact typology, ceramics, grave rituals and physical anthropology ended with varying results. Although the question of human origins remains inconclusive, in this study, we rely on the phylogeography of an animal associated with humans to elucidate findings regarding prehistoric human migration and contacts.Hedgehogs, along with other fauna on Gotland, were brought over to the island by humans. We examined hedgehog mitochondrial DNA from the Pitted Ware Culture (Middle Neolithic). The genetic signatures of the animals on the island were investigated to determine the animal’s origin.From the 23 bones originally examined, twelve bones from all five locations studied yielded reliable results and resembled published extant Erinaceus europaeus sequences from Sweden, Norway and Denmark. We postulate that a western heritage for the Neolithic hedgehogs on Gotland indicates early human contact with the Swedish mainland. 相似文献

We analyzed stable carbon and nitrogen isotope ratios of human and animal remains from the Ando shell midden, South Korea. The Ando site is a rare Incipient Chulmun (Neolithic) site (ca. 6000–5000 BC), which contains well-preserved human and animal bones in shell mounds. The stable isotope results for humans (average δ13C = −13.5 ± 0.5‰ and δ15N = 15.2 ± 0.5‰) indicate that Ando people in the Incipient Chulmun period strongly depended on marine resources. There were no isotopic differences between humans of different sex and age at this site. We compared our data with other previous published isotopic data from the Chulmun sites and found that the Ando people had similar isotope values to the southern Chulmun people (Tongsamdong and Daepo), but different isotopic ratios than the western Chulmun people (Daejukri and Konamri). These results indicate that marine foods were the main food resources in the southern coastal regions, but not in the western coastal regions in Chulmun Korea. 相似文献

Isotopic analyses of tooth enamel from early Neolithic skeletons in southern Germany adds diversity to the picture of the Neolithic transition in central Europe, which has often been described as a wholesale shift in diet and technology. Over the past decade, these isotopic studies have suggested some degree of immigration from nearby indigenous groups, as well as social differences within early Neolithic communities that correlate with immigration patterns. In general, there emerges pattern a pattern of patrilocal kinship that is consistent with independent genetic evidence, and anthropologically consistent with the potential identification of Neolithic ‘nuclear families’; and finally, specialisation of subsistence activities, such as livestock herding and cultivating, probably along hereditary lines. 相似文献

The first appearance of the Neolithic Linearbandkeramik (LBK) in Central Germany occurred during the 6th millennium BC. However, though LBK sites are abundant in the German loess areas, there are only a few studies that reconstruct the diet of these first farmers using biochemical methods. Here we present the largest study undertaken to date on LBK material using stable isotope analysis of carbon and nitrogen to reconstruct human diet and animal husbandry strategies. We analyzed the bone collagen of 97 human individuals and 45 associated animals from the sites of Derenburg, Halberstadt and Karsdorf in the Middle Elbe–Saale region of Central Germany. Mean adult human values are ?19.9 ± 0.4‰ for δ13C and 8.7 ± 0.8‰ for δ15N. The δ13C values are typical for terrestrial, temperate European regions, whereas the δ15N values fall within an expected range for farming societies with a mixed diet consisting of products from domestic animals and plants. The consumption of unfermented dairy products is unlikely as there is direct palaeogenetic evidence of lactose intolerance available for one of the sites. There are no clear indications for dietary differences in sex. Young children under three years of age are enriched in δ15N due to breastfeeding indicating that weaning likely occurred around the age of three years. The fauna exhibit mean δ13C values of ?20.9 ± 0.8‰ and mean δ15N values of 7.0 ± 0.9‰ respectively. Variation in the δ13C and δ15N in the domestic animals is probably caused by different livestock managements. 相似文献

Farming and herding were introduced to Europe from the Near East and Anatolia; there are, however, considerable arguments about the mechanisms of this transition. Were it the people who moved and either outplaced or admixed with the indigenous hunter-gatherer groups? Or was it material and information that moved—the Neolithic Package—consisting of domesticated plants and animals and the knowledge of their use? The latter process is commonly referred to as cultural diffusion and the former as demic diffusion. Despite continuous and partly combined efforts by archaeologists, anthropologists, linguists, palaeontologists and geneticists, a final resolution of the debate has not yet been reached. In the present contribution we interpret results from the Global Land Use and technological Evolution Simulator (GLUES). This mathematical model simulates regional sociocultural development embedded in the geoenvironmental context during the Holocene. We demonstrate that the model is able to realistically hindcast the expansion speed and the inhomogeneous space-time evolution of the transition to agropastoralism in western Eurasia. In contrast to models that do not resolve endogenous sociocultural dynamics, our model describes and explains how and why the Neolithic advanced in stages. We uncouple the mechanisms of migration and information exchange and also of migration and the spread of agropastoralism. We find that (1) an indigenous form of agropastoralism could well have arisen in certain Mediterranean landscapes but not in northern and central Europe, where it depended on imported technology and material; (2) both demic diffusion by migration and cultural diffusion by trade may explain the western European transition equally well; (3) migrating farmers apparently contribute less than local adopters to the establishment of agropastoralism. Our study thus underlines the importance of adoption of introduced technologies and economies by resident foragers. 相似文献

This research aims to shed light on the early stages of agricultural development in Northern Africa through the analysis of the rich macro-botanical assemblages obtained from Ifri Oudadane, an Epipalaeolithic–Early Neolithic site from North-East Morocco. Results indicate the presence of domesticated plants, cereals (Hordeum vulgare, Triticum monococcum/dicoccum, Triticum durum and Triticum aestivum/durum) and pulses (Lens culinaris and Pisum sativum) in the Early Neolithic. One lentil has been dated to 7611 ± 37 cal BP representing the oldest direct date of a domesticated plant seed in Morocco and, by extension, in North Africa. Similarities in both radiocarbon dates and crop assemblages from Early Neolithic sites in Northern Morocco and the Iberian Peninsula suggest a simultaneous East to West maritime spread of agriculture along the shores of the Western Mediterranean. Wild plants were abundantly collected in both the Epipalaeolithic and the Early Neolithic periods pointing to the important role of these resources during the two periods. In addition to fruits and seeds that could have been consumed by both humans and domesticated animals, fragments of esparto grass (Stipa tenacissima) rhizomes have been identified. This is a western Mediterranean native plant that may have been used as a source of fibres for basketry. 相似文献

Los Naranjos is one of the most important pre-Columbian human settlements of Honduras related to the south-easternmost border of the Mayan civilization. Although the archaeological site mostly spans from 850 BC to 1250 AD, the present obsidian study was only focused on the Preclassic and Early Classic periods (Jaral, 800–400 BC and Edén, 400 BC–550 AD) where undamaged blades and/or retouched obsidian flakes are rare. In this way, the INAA analyses of 17 obsidian samples, compared with major-trace elements data of Honduran and Guatemalan obsidian sources, are mostly representative of waste flakes. Lithic artifacts of Los Naranjos such as sandstones, basalts, and quartzites come from local geological outcrops; whereas, obsidian provenance has to be searched from sources which are located within a radius up to 300 km far away. San Luis, La Esperanza, and Güinope obsidian sources are located in Honduras while the three most exploited Highland Guatemalan obsidian outcrops, which have been dominating long-distance trade in the Maya area mostly for the Classic-Postclassic periods, are San Martin de Jilotepeque, El Chayal, and Ixtepeque. An Ixtepeque provenance, for all the investigated obsidian samples of Preclassic and Early Classic periods found in the Los Naranjos Archaeological Park, was established, thus emphasizing a long-distance source (180 km). This also confirms that Ixtepeque represents the most important provenance of the obsidian artifacts found in archaeological sites of Western and Central-Western Honduras. The possible role played by some of the most important rivers of Guatemala and Honduras as waterway networks of transport was finally pointed out. New INAA chemical data from the Honduran obsidian source of La Esperanza (“Los Hoyos”, 4 samples) are also reported in this paper. 相似文献

In this paper we evaluate the relative analytical capabilities of SEM-EDS, PIXE and EDXRF for characterizing archaeologically significant Anatolian obsidians on the basis of their elemental compositions. The study involves 54 geological samples from various sources, together with an archaeological case study involving 100 artifacts from Neolithic Çatalhöyük (central Anatolia). With each technique the artifacts formed two compositional groups that correlated with the East Göllü Da? and Nenezi Da? sources. The non-destructive capabilities of these methods are emphasized (albeit with certain analytical limitations in the case of SEM-EDS), suggesting important new techniques for Near Eastern obsidian provenance studies. 相似文献

Amber beads from the Cioclovina hoard (Hunedoara County, Romania), dating from the transitional period between the Late Bronze Age and the Iron Age, were analysed by Fourier transform infrared spectroscopy – variable angle reflectance (FTIR-VAR) and Fourier transform Raman spectroscopy (FT-Raman). The aim was to determine if the raw material came from the shores of the Baltic Sea, on the Amber Route which crosses Central Europe, or if it originated from the area of the main amber occurrences in Romania, in Buz?u County, around the village of Col?i. All applied analyses strongly suggest that a large part of the amber from the Cioclovina deposit has a Romanian origin, and thus no connection with the Amber Route. 相似文献

扁扁洞遗址和黄崖遗址是考古工经考古发掘,扁扁洞遗址发现了烧土面和灰坑等遗迹,出土了陶片、石磨盘、石磨棒等具有新石器时代早期特征的遗物.黄崖遗址则仅采集了少量的兽骨,并出土了较多的陶片.以其陶片特征看,其年代与扁扁洞遗址相近.据扁扁洞内采集的人头骨碎片的14C年代测定数据,其年代距今9600~11000年.扁扁洞和黄崖新石器时代早期遗存的发现为探索山东新石器时代文化的起源及早期发展提供了重要线索. 相似文献
